Understanding UEFA‘s Financial Fair Play Regulations

The ongoing evolution of UEFA’s Financial Fair Play (FFP) regulations has significant implications for clubs across Europe. These rules, designed to ensure financial sustainability, require clubs to balance their spending with their revenues. Recent amendments aim to address previous criticisms, positioning FFP as a mechanism not only for financial stability but also for encouraging long-term investments in youth and infrastructure.

Key Victory for PEC Zwolle in Battle Against RKC Waalwijk

In a decisive match, PEC Zwolle clinched a 2-0 victory over RKC Waalwijk at De Grolsch Veste. This triumph was orchestrated through skillful plays, beginning with a crucial penalty by Dylan Vente and sealed by a stunning long-range goal from Filip Krastev. The Debate Over Miliano Jonathans’ Naturalization in Indonesian Football

In recent months, the topic of Miliano Jonathans’ potential naturalization in the Indonesian football scene has gained considerable attention. Jonathans, a promising young striker, has been at the center of speculation due to familial ties to Indonesia.

The Current Situation

Despite reports of his naturalization, the Executive Committee member of the Indonesian Football Association (PSSI), Arya Sinulingga, has clarified that no steps have been taken in this direction. Jonathans’ father has been in Indonesia, which fueled rumors about the naturalization process. However, officials confirm there are no ongoing processes or documents supporting these claims.

Strategic Transfers and Club Investments

One clear example of this trend is the transfer of Santiago Giménez from Feyenoord to AC Milan. The deal, reportedly valued at 28.5 million euros, comes with potential for significant financial gains through bonuses tied to collective team achievements, such as winning the Serie A, based on sources like CalcioMercato.

Focus on Potential

Another emerging trend is the emphasis on raw potential. A striking case is Feyenoord’s acquisition of Stéphano Carrillo, an 18-year-old striker from Santos Laguna. Carrillo’s move, reportedly costing Feyenoord approximately 2.5 million euros, marks a strategic investment in a young, promising talent poised for growth. His prior performance in CONCACAF U17 championships speaks to his ability and potential to shine on larger stages.
